Output 5ddcfadada5febc4130072023fc13cba7ae40b09876e27d875ec5df5dfe96f3d:6

value
37000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af66c77c07978296f79e5edc3cfb46ad3236fffa OP_EQUAL
address
3HgTJLi4YuRRDM5CmRnpPCeKwDkT56qhdj
transaction
5ddcfadada5febc4130072023fc13cba7ae40b09876e27d875ec5df5dfe96f3d
spent
true